Consider the situation where you are working under contract for another organization. If you are given a set of project specifications (detailed requirements), to what degree should you attempt to understand the needs behind these requirements before or after starting the project?
Ultimately I want my project to be a success. I want to run the project the client wants and drive to the business solution the client needs. In order to do that well, I think it's very important to understand the needs behind the requirements as much as possible before starting the project and continually while the project is being executed. The needs behind the requirements tell a lot of the story. I have found by asking a lot of questions it is possible to find out a better way to meet the needs behind the requirement.
